Professor XU Ying wins 6th Youth Teaching Master Awards in Beijing Universities and Colleges

Recently, Beijing Municipal Education Commission issued the “Notice on Releasing Winners of the 2022 Teaching Master Awards in Beijing Universities and Colleges (No. 396/2022)”, with Professor XU Ying from BUCEA’s School of Civil and Transportation Engineering winning a Youth Teaching Master Award.

The Teaching Master Awards in Beijing Universities and Colleges were established in 2004 by Beijing Municipal Education Commission. In 2017, a new category of Youth Teaching Master Awards was added. BUCEA has a total number of 15 teachers receiving the awards, including 11 Teaching Master Awards (4 teachers on the job) and 4 Youth Teaching Master Awards.

In his research, Professor XU mainly focuses on road engineering structures and materials. Having led three projects funded by the National Natural Science Foundation of China, he has published over 50 papers in journals above the level of Core Journals of China, with nine national invention patents granted. In addition, Professor XU has edited four industrial or local standards. With his research achievements, he has won seven technology-related awards at provincial or ministerial levels, including a First Prize of the Scientific and Technological Progress Award conferred by the Ministry of Education.
